0

[問題が解決しました !!!!!!]

word-wrap: break-wordプロパティは実際に私と一緒に働いています。以前に問題が発生した原因は、タグで空白: nowrapプロパティを定義したため、互いに競合することです。

それが理由です !!

この投稿を見てくださった皆様、ありがとうございます!!

word-wrap: break-word ROCKS!


div タグで作成されたチャット会話を行っていますが、長い単語がチャット ウィンドウから消えてしまいます

解決策を少しグーグルで調べたところ、word-wrap: break-word; が表示されました。プロパティは役に立ちません。また、 overflow-wrap: break-word;も試しました。およびword-break:break-word;

チャット会話 div の何が問題なのかわかりません。

これは、私のチャット会話 div の css です。

.chatboxcontent {
 height: 180px;
 padding: 7px;
 width: 226px;
 overflow: auto;
 line-height: 1.3em;
 background-color: rgba(24, 175, 223, 0.25);
     word-wrap: break-word;
}

これは私のチャット会話の HTML タグです。

<div class="chatboxcontent">
  I want to put my conversation here. 
the content is generated by javascript dynamically.
</div>

会話を生成するコードは次のとおりです (問題が発生する部分である可能性があります???)

if(event.keyCode == 13 && event.shiftKey == 0)  {

    var $message = $(chatboxtextarea).val();
    $message = $message.replace(/^\s+|\s+$/g,"");

    $(chatboxtextarea).val('');
    $(chatboxtextarea).focus();
    $(chatboxtextarea).css('height','20px');
    if ($message != '') {

        $("#chatbox_"+name +" .chatboxcontent").append(myDate());
        $("#chatbox_"+name +" .chatboxcontent").append(username+': ');
        $("#chatbox_"+name +" .chatboxcontent").append($message);
        $("#chatbox_"+name +" .chatboxcontent").append("<br/>");

        // post content to server   
        $.post("sidechat/chat.php", {'from':username, 'to':indentedName, 'content':$message}, 
            function(data){
            //success function
            console.log("send message to db");
        });
    }

    return false;
}

私の問題は、word-wrap プロパティが何もしないかのように、長い単語がチャット ウィンドウから消えてしまうことです。

助けが必要。

ありがとうございました

更新------07/16/13----------------

jsFiddle へのリンクは次のとおりです: http://jsfiddle.net/f62N9/

jsFiddle では問題なく動作しているように見えますが、ローカルホストでは何もしないのはなぜですか ???

4

0 に答える 0